USING YOUR FOODI® 8-QT 

PRESSURE COOKER – CONT .

NATURAL PRESSURE RELEASE  

VS . QUICK PRESSURE RELEASE 

Natural Pressure Release: 

When pressure 

cooking is complete, steam will naturally 

release from the unit as it cools down. 

During this time, the unit will switch to 

Keep Warm mode. Press the KEEP WARM 

button if you would like to turn Keep Warm 

mode off. When natural pressure release is 

complete, the red float valve will drop down. 

Quick Pressure Release: 

Use

 ONLY 

if your 

recipe calls for it. When pressure cooking 

is complete and the KEEP WARM light is 

on, turn the pressure release valve to the 

VENT position to instantly release pressure 

through the valve. 
Even after releasing pressure naturally or 

using the pressure release valve, some 

steam will remain in the unit and will 

escape when the lid is opened. Lift and 

tilt it away from you, making sure no 

condensation drips into the cooker base.

NOTE:

 At any time during the natural 

release process, you can switch to quick 

release by turning the pressure release 

valve to the VENT position.

PRESSURIZING

As pressure builds in the unit, the control 

panel will display rotating lights. Pressurizing 

time varies, depending on the amount of 

ingredients and liquid in the pot. As the 

unit pressurizes, the lid will lock as a safety 

measure, and it will not unlock until pressure 

is released. Once the unit has reached full 

pressure, the lid pressure icon light will glow 

steadily. The pressure cooking cycle will begin 

and the timer will start counting down.

FAMILIARIZING YOURSELF  

WITH PRESSURE COOKING

In order to familiarize yourself with the 

Pressure Cook function and start cooking,  

it is highly recommended for first-time users 

to do an initial run.  

1    

Place the pot in the cooker base and 

add 3 cups room-temperature water 

to the pot.

2    

Assemble the pressure lid by aligning 

the arrow on the front of the lid with the 

arrow on the front of the cooker base. 

Then turn the lid clockwise until it locks 

into place.

3    

Make sure the pressure release valve 

on the lid is in the SEAL position.

4    

Press the PRESSURE button, the unit  

will default to high (HI) pressure and 

a time setting of 2 minutes. Press the 

START/STOP button to begin.

5    

Your Foodi Deluxe will begin to build 

pressure, indicated by the rotating 

lights. The unit will begin counting 

down when it is fully pressurized

6  

When the countdown is finished, the 

Foodi Deluxe will beep, automatically 

switch to the Keep Warm mode, and 

begin counting up.

7  

Turn the pressure release valve to the 

VENT position to quick release the 

pressurized steam. A quick burst of steam 

will spurt out of the pressure release 

valve. When steam is completely released, 

the unit will be ready to open.

INSTALLING & REMOVING  

THE PRESSURE LID

Place the pressure lid on top of the unit with 

the   on the lid and the   on the base lined 

up evenly. Turn the lid clockwise until it  

locks in place. 
To unlock the pressure lid, turn it 

counterclockwise. Lift the lid at an angle to 

prevent splatter. Do not lift the lid straight up. 

NOTE: 

The pressure lid will not unlock 

until the unit is completely depressurized.

NOTE: 

 To reduce the risk of injury from

unintended contact with hot foods, liquids 

and steam when pressure cooking, you must 

review and follow all warnings on pages 2-5. 

Failure to follow these safeguards increases 

your risk of experiencing a burn.
